KIX - Forum

Community => Fragen | Konfiguration | Hilfe => Thema gestartet von: alexander.ritz am 16.05.2018 16:23:09

Titel: Zusätzliche Informationen in der Sidebar bei Ticketerstellung
Beitrag von: alexander.ritz am 16.05.2018 16:23:09
Hallo Zusammen!


Ich würde gerne bei der Ticketerstellung (Action=AgentTicketPhone) zusätzliche Informationen zum Kunden in der Sidebar einblenden.


Zur Erfassung der Informationen habe ich ein dynamisches Feld (Textfeld) auf der Kunden-Firma angelegt. Der Inhalt dieses Feldes soll nun nach Auswahl des Kunden im Ticket angezeigt werden.


Ist das möglich?


Danke und Gruß
Alexander Ritz

Titel: Re: Zusätzliche Informationen in der Sidebar bei Ticketerstellung
Beitrag von: Tino Voigt am 22.05.2018 08:51:58
Hallo alexander.ritz,

um zusätzliche Informationen in der Sidebar "Kontaktinformationen" einzublenden, müsste die Tabelle customer_company um eine Spalte erweitert werden.

Zum Beispiel um eine Spalte "informationen".

Als nächstes müsste der gesamte Codeblock "CostumerCompany" der Default.pm, in die Config.pm kopiert und das Mapping um die zuvor erstellte Tabellenspalte ergänzt werden.

Zum Beispiel:  [ 'Informationen', 'Informationen', 'information', 0,  0,  'int',  ' ',  0 ],

Jetzt kann in der SysConfig der Schlüssel "DefaultCustomerInfoString" erweitert werden.
Dies kann beispielsweise folgendermaßen aussehen:<b>[%  Translate("Informationen")  | html %]:</b> $CustomerData->{Informationen}<br/>

Ich habe den erweiterten Codeblock der Config.pm als Anhang angehangen.

Viele Grüße, Tino Voigt